数据库语言c什么意思
-
数据库语言C是指在数据库管理系统中使用C语言进行编程和操作的一种语言。C语言是一种通用的高级编程语言,具有高效、灵活和可移植等特点,被广泛应用于各种领域,包括数据库管理系统。
以下是关于数据库语言C的一些重要内容:
-
数据库连接:使用C语言可以通过数据库连接库(如MySQL Connector/C)来连接数据库,实现与数据库的通信。通过C语言的API函数,可以进行数据库的连接、断开连接、执行SQL语句等操作。
-
数据库操作:通过C语言,可以编写程序来执行数据库的增、删、改、查等操作。可以使用C语言提供的API函数来执行SQL语句,例如创建表、插入数据、更新数据、删除数据等操作。
-
数据库事务:C语言可以使用事务管理来确保数据库操作的原子性、一致性、隔离性和持久性。通过使用C语言提供的事务处理函数,可以实现事务的开始、提交和回滚等操作,保证数据库的数据完整性。
-
数据库查询:通过C语言可以编写程序来执行数据库查询操作。可以使用C语言的API函数来执行SELECT语句,获取数据库中的数据,并将结果进行处理和展示。
-
数据库安全性:C语言可以通过编写安全的数据库程序来保护数据库的安全性。可以使用C语言提供的安全编程技术,如参数绑定、输入验证、防止SQL注入等,来防止恶意攻击和数据泄露。
总之,数据库语言C是一种使用C语言编程和操作数据库的方式。通过C语言,可以实现数据库的连接、操作、事务处理、查询和安全等功能,从而有效管理和利用数据库中的数据。
1年前 -
-
数据库语言C是指一种用于访问和操作数据库的编程语言。C语言是一种通用的编程语言,它提供了丰富的功能和灵活性,可以用于开发各种类型的应用程序,包括数据库应用程序。
在数据库领域,C语言可以用于编写数据库管理系统(DBMS),数据库驱动程序和其他与数据库相关的应用程序。通过使用C语言,开发人员可以直接访问数据库,并执行各种操作,如创建、查询、更新和删除数据。
C语言提供了许多与数据库交互的函数和库,开发人员可以使用这些函数和库来连接数据库、执行SQL语句、处理查询结果等。例如,开发人员可以使用C语言的函数来连接到数据库服务器、创建数据库表、插入数据、查询数据和修改数据等。
使用C语言进行数据库编程有许多优点。首先,C语言是一种高效的编程语言,可以提供快速的执行速度和低的内存消耗。其次,C语言具有广泛的平台支持,可以在各种操作系统上运行。此外,C语言还具有丰富的库和工具,可以简化数据库编程的开发过程。
总而言之,数据库语言C是一种用于访问和操作数据库的编程语言,它可以用于编写数据库管理系统、数据库驱动程序和其他与数据库相关的应用程序,具有高效性、跨平台性和丰富的库支持等优点。
1年前 -
数据库语言C指的是一种用于操作数据库的编程语言,它是在C语言的基础上扩展而来的。C语言是一种通用的高级编程语言,而数据库语言C则是在C语言的基础上增加了一些特定于数据库操作的功能和语法。
数据库语言C主要用于与关系型数据库进行交互,包括创建、查询、更新和删除数据等操作。它提供了一套标准的API(应用程序接口),用于连接数据库、执行SQL语句和处理数据库返回的结果。
下面是数据库语言C的一些常见操作流程和方法:
-
连接数据库:首先需要使用数据库语言C提供的API连接到数据库。通常需要提供数据库的连接信息,如主机名、端口号、用户名和密码等。
-
执行SQL语句:连接成功后,可以使用数据库语言C提供的函数执行SQL语句。SQL(Structured Query Language)是一种用于操作关系型数据库的标准语言,可以用于创建表、插入数据、查询数据、更新数据和删除数据等操作。
-
处理查询结果:执行查询语句后,数据库语言C会返回一个结果集。可以使用数据库语言C提供的函数来遍历结果集,并提取需要的数据。
-
错误处理:在使用数据库语言C操作数据库时,可能会发生错误,如连接失败、SQL语句错误等。为了保证程序的稳定性和可靠性,需要正确处理这些错误。数据库语言C提供了一些函数用于获取错误信息和处理错误。
-
断开数据库连接:在使用完数据库后,需要使用数据库语言C提供的函数断开与数据库的连接,释放资源。
总结:
数据库语言C是一种用于操作关系型数据库的编程语言,它提供了一套标准的API,用于连接数据库、执行SQL语句和处理结果。通过学习数据库语言C,可以实现对数据库的增删改查操作,并将数据库与程序进行无缝集成。
1年前 -